Technology sits at the core of Elevate Golf. Coaches who
make smart use of the platform’s tools deliver sharper Tips and work more
efficiently, without leaving the app.
The
Video Editor toolkit is central. Annotation, slow motion, frame stepping, and comparison
help highlight key checkpoints with precision. Clear on-screen markings and
concise voiceover make guidance easy to follow. Short captions can reinforce
the single action a Player should take next - see
Tone
& Wording.
Speed matters. Building a simple, repeatable editing routine
can reduce total edit time to under 4 minutes per Tip while maintaining
quality. Consistent framing, tight trims, and focused annotations keep the
message clean and raise throughput - see
Delivering
Consistently.
For Demonstration Tips, good capture is essential. A stable
phone mount, even lighting, and clear audio improve the quality of the
recording. Set the camera so the key movement fills the frame. For Annotated,
Comparison, or Written formats, a quiet desk setup works well, just be mindful
of the background when using Picture-in-Picture (PIP) mode.
